Samantha Eggar, Star of ‘Doctor Dolittle,’ Cronenberg’s ‘The Brood,’ Dies at 86
Samantha Eggar, the talented English actress known for her Oscar-nominated role in 'The Collector' and memorable performances in 'Doctor Dolittle' and 'The Brood,' has passed away at the age of 86 in Los Angeles. Her contributions to cinema, particularly in the thriller and horror genres, have left a lasting impact, and her accolades, including a Golden Globe and a Cannes Film Festival award, highlight her exceptional talent.
